In January 2026, UN Secretary-General Antonio Guterres addressed the UN Security Council regarding the US operation in Venezuela, specifically the abduction of President Nicolas Maduro. Guterres expressed concern that the action could lead to increased instability within Venezuela. He questioned the legality of the US operation under international law. The Secretary-General's statement urged all parties to engage in dialogue and emphasized the importance of respecting Venezuela's sovereignty. The UN's intervention comes amid growing international scrutiny of the US's actions in the region.
